Nominations due March 4 for Young Maine Volunteer Roll of Honor

Maine youth are volunteering at a rate that has earned the state recognition in national rankings. The Young Maine Volunteer Roll of Honor is a recognition program which is part of the Governor’s Awards for Service and Volunteerism.

The program shines a light on every volunteer 18 years of age and younger who devote 50 hours or more to service during 2015. Groups and individuals are eligible and nominations are due March 4.

Recognition includes a certificate, service medal (similar to sports medals), and acknowledgement at a special youth volunteer Portland Pirates game on Sunday afternoon, April 10. There is no cost for the recognition and nominators only need to submit the form by Friday, March 4.
